Transaction 22da2b2584986b1f903a7beaf898df92c39f0a334c1f76d30734fab09e89d59f

20 Input
2 Outputs
  • 22da2b2584986b1f903a7beaf898df92c39f0a334c1f76d30734fab09e89d59f:0
  • value  70000000
    address  38gZHDo9UuuLVaERHUJukfwd6rnupwUUAR
  • 22da2b2584986b1f903a7beaf898df92c39f0a334c1f76d30734fab09e89d59f:1
  • value  2811020
    address  35xGXVdM2R8orZ3a8W3qe7bv5KKBwCxJK8